The Scriptural Foundation
The inspiration for this timeless hymn is rooted in the restorative promise of Psalm 23:2-3:
“He maketh me to lie down in green pastures: he leadeth me beside the still waters. He restoreth my soul: he leadeth me in the paths of righteousness for his name’s sake.” It serves as a profound reminder that whether we are in “scenes of deepest gloom” or beside “waters still,” the Shepherd’s guidance is constant and sure.
Historical Context
Written by Joseph H. Gilmore in 1862, this hymn was born during a midweek prayer meeting at the height of the American Civil War. After speaking on the 23rd Psalm, Gilmore was so struck by the comfort of God’s guidance during national turmoil that he penned these verses on the back of his sermon notes. It has since become a global anthem for those seeking peace in times of transition and trial.
Hymn Lyrics (Part I)
1
He leadeth me, O blessed thought!
O words with heav’nly comfort fraught!
Whate’er I do, where’er I be,
Still ’tis God’s hand that leadeth me.
Refrain
He leadeth me, He leadeth me,
By His own hand He leadeth me;
His faithful foll’wer I would be,
For by His hand He leadeth me.
2
Sometimes ‘mid scenes of deepest gloom,
Sometimes where Eden’s bowers bloom,
By waters still, o’er troubled sea,
Still ’tis His hand that leadeth me.
Hymn Lyrics (Part II)
3
Lord, I would clasp Thy hand in mine,
Nor ever murmur nor repine;
Content, whatever lot I see,
Since ’tis Thy hand that leadeth me.
4
And when my task on earth is done,
When by Thy grace the vict’ry’s won,
E’en death’s cold wave I will not flee,
Since God through Jordan leadeth me.
Refrain
He leadeth me, He leadeth me,
By His own hand He leadeth me;
His faithful foll’wer I would be,
For by His hand He leadeth me.
